Why export shipping punishes packaging
Domestic shipping is a sprint. Export is a marathon with obstacles.
Export shipments deal with:
1) Humidity + condensation (the “container rain” problem)
Ocean freight and container movement cause temperature swings. Temperature swings create condensation. Condensation creates moisture.
Moisture causes:
-
corrosion
-
label failure
-
cardboard weakening
-
mildew/odor issues
-
compromised packaging
-
product damage (depending on what you ship)
A properly spec’d poly bag provides a barrier layer to reduce moisture exposure—especially when combined with the right outer packaging.
2) Long transit vibration (silent damage)
Export shipments often travel:
-
truck → port → container → ship → port → rail → truck → warehouse → customer
That’s a lot of miles and a lot of vibration.
Vibration causes:
-
abrasion scuffs
-
product rubbing
-
seal fatigue
-
parts shifting and mixing
-
dust infiltration
Poly bags reduce movement, isolate items, and prevent abrasion.
3) More handling touchpoints (more risk)
Every touchpoint increases risk of:
-
tearing
-
puncture
-
repacking errors
-
missing parts
-
tampering
-
mishandling
Poly bags protect product through those touchpoints.
4) More chance of “dirty freight”
Ports and container yards aren’t cleanrooms. Dust, grime, moisture, and debris are part of the environment.
Poly bags keep product clean and presentable when it arrives.
5) Cost of failure is higher
If something goes wrong domestically, you can sometimes fix it fast.
If something goes wrong overseas:
-
it’s harder to communicate
-
replacements take longer
-
freight is more expensive
-
customers get impatient
-
relationships get strained
Export packaging needs to prevent problems before they happen.

The biggest export packaging mistakes poly bags prevent
Mistake #1: “We’ll rely on the outer carton”
Outer cartons get scuffed, wet, dusty, and handled aggressively. A poly bag adds an inner protection layer so product stays clean even if the outer packaging gets beat up.
Mistake #2: “The bag doesn’t need to be strong”
Export is rough. Thin bags tear. Torn bags create:
-
contamination
-
missing parts
-
ugly presentation
-
downstream repack labor
Thickness must match the abuse level.
Mistake #3: “We don’t need to worry about moisture”
Moisture is one of the most common export damage causes. Poly bags help reduce exposure, especially when combined with proper carton selection and (where needed) moisture control methods.
Mistake #4: “Labels can go on the carton”
Labels get rubbed off, damaged, or obscured in export handling. Printed or labeled poly bags provide redundancy and keep identification tied to the product even if outer packaging gets compromised.
Mistake #5: “Parts will stay together in the box”
Export vibration will move everything that can move. Bags keep kits intact and prevent mixing.
What specs matter most for export poly bags?
This is where you win or lose the whole thing.
1) Size (fit for protection)
Oversized bags allow movement. Movement creates abrasion and damage.
Right-sized bags:
-
reduce movement
-
protect surfaces
-
pack cleaner
-
reduce wasted material
2) Thickness (mil)
Export shipping is high-abuse.
Thickness needs to match:
-
product weight
-
sharp edges
-
handling frequency
-
vibration exposure
-
whether items are stacked tightly inside cartons
Too thin = tears and failures.
Too thick = unnecessary cost.
The right thickness is where performance meets budget.
3) Closure type (security + convenience)
Common export closure choices:
-
Heat seal (strongest, tamper-resistant feel)
-
Adhesive strip (fast sealing, clean presentation, semi tamper-evident)
-
Zip/reclosable (good for kits, repeated access, service parts)
-
Open-top (when bags are placed in cartons and sealed elsewhere)
If tamper resistance and secure containment matter, heat seal is often the move.
4) Material type (moisture, static, corrosion)
Depending on what you export, you may need:
-
moisture barrier film
-
anti-static film (electronics)
-
corrosion protection film (certain metals/components)
If your product is moisture sensitive or corrosion prone, tell us and we’ll recommend the right material options.
5) Printing and labeling
Export shipments benefit from redundancy:
-
part numbers
-
barcodes
-
country-of-origin notes (when used internally for control)
-
warnings
-
packing instructions
-
kit contents
Even if the outer carton is damaged, the bag still identifies the product.
6) Format (workflow matters)
Depending on your packing setup you may want:
-
flat bags
-
gusseted bags (bulky goods)
-
wicket bags (high-speed packing)
-
liner bags (lining cases/cartons)
Format should match your packing process.
